Transforming Analytics at Rituals from a Bottleneck to a Powerhouse

In our non-technical presentation we explain the necessity of starting to develop the Analytical Data Hub (ADH). We start by explaining the journey of Rituals and data and then show the bottlenecks that we identified for Rituals to grow further using data. We then layout our plan for the Analytical Data Hub and will show you the high level architectural decisions that were necessary to develop the ADH. We conclude with the lessons we learned along the way.
